About Pryzm

Pryzm is transforming how companies engage with the federal government. Today, federal procurement and BD is fragmented across disconnected workflows, siloed intelligence, and institutional knowledge locked in spreadsheets and inboxes. Pryzm brings together market intelligence, budget data, program visibility, and human insights into a single platform that helps teams navigate and win in the federal ecosystem. Built by alumni from Palantir, Lockheed Martin, and leading AI companies, Pryzm is backed by Tier 1 investors including a16z, and is trusted by organizations across the national security and federal technology ecosystem. Our mission is simple: deliver the best capabilities to the missions that matter most.

The Role

We’re looking for our first dedicated finance hire, to own both strategic finance and core accounting and enable our continued growth. You’ll partner with our Chief of Staff, CGO, and CEO in a high-impact hands-on role as you help build the finance infrastructure and prepare us for continued growth. You’ll work directly with the leadership team to manage cash, support strategic decisions, and ensure the company operates with financial clarity and discipline. You’ll also establish the core accounting and compliance infrastructure needed to scale.

What You’ll Do

  • Own the company financial modeling, including forecasting, budgeting, and scenario planning.

  • Create a strong startup finance reporting cadence, reviewing growth, retention, etc.

  • Help define how finance works for an AI-native company, including modeling inference costs, infrastructure efficiency, and next-generation unit economics.

  • Manage cash flow, runway, and support fundraising efforts

  • Build and maintain clear reporting for leadership, investors, and the board

  • Establish and run core accounting processes (monthly close, financial statements, audits)

  • Oversee payroll, AP/AR, tax filings, and external accounting partners

  • Implement financial controls and ensure compliance as we scale

  • Develop key metrics and dashboards to track business performance

  • Act as the primary finance partner to GTM, Engineering, and Operations leaders

  • Partner with GTM to build and optimize revenue operations, including pipeline tracking, forecasting accuracy, and sales efficiency metrics

  • Negotiate with vendors to get us preferred rates on various costs.

What We Do

Pryzm is an AI-powered operating system designed for federal procurement and business development. It integrates market intelligence, budget data, and program visibility into a unified platform to help organizations navigate the federal ecosystem. Founded by alumni from Palantir and Lockheed Martin, the company aims to eliminate information silos, improve decision-making, and accelerate acquisition processes for government contractors and federal agencies.
